Job Description :
Aliquantum International is seeking a full-time Order Picker / Forklift Operator for our distribution center located in Ontario, California.
The Order Picker / Forklift Operator will be responsible for receiving, locating, pulling, staging, and loading / shipping all related products and completing all corresponding paperwork to each order processed.
He or she will operate all equipment (stand-up hi-los, pallet jacks, deep reach narrow isle forklifts etc.), In addition, the Order Picker / Forklift Operator will maintain a clean, safe work area free from excess debris on floors, racks, and outside dock areas;
complete all paperwork necessary to locate products / inventory to be subsequently pulled for order ful-fillment; and properly record receipt of products / inventory for accurate data entry into the operating system.
